Erotic Films: Betty Blue, dir. Jean-Jacques Beineix

from I Am The Wiz Film Club · host The Wiz

The Wiz DOES NOT RECOMMEND Betty Blue Despite The Wiz not recommending Betty Blue, he also says that if you are a film fanatic like him, it's a movie that you should really take a shot in seeing. One minor reason is the visual aesthetic of the film. The film has a feel of romanticism by how it exaggerates not only how the characters act, but the colors that bathe the screen in eye-catching colors. It's a feel that felt reminiscent of Jacques Demy's Umbrellas of Cherbourg. The other reason, and it's a big reason, is that of Beatrice Dalle. To put it bluntly, Dalle is the best thing about this film, period. Her performance is expressive, magnetic and brave. It's a performance that, in any other movie, would be littered with problems, but the film seems to blend itself so well with Dalle and her performance that it's easily one of the best you may see from an actress. But Wiz can't recommend the film and it has to do with one central element: Zorg, played by Jean-Hugues Anglade. Zorg is essentially a character that is trying to keep his head above water dealing with Betty, but the film doesn't give much more about the character than that. This becomes a problem because, as Betty started to deteriorate mentally, you are supposed to basically feel for Zorg...but the most you know about him is that he loves Betty and loves to have sex with her. No other depth is really there. But the big issue that leads to a non-recommendation is the third act. On the one hand, the film picks up after spending two acts being a very deliberate slow burn. But it picks up because Dalle turns up her performance even more throughout the third act. On the other hand, there are decisions the movie makes with Zorg that are not only puzzling, but just utterly laughable. And when the film reaches its conclusion and it bathes it's screen in blue, the only thing Wiz could muster was "they ended the film like this?!" It's an absolute shame because Dalle's performance is astounding to watch and in most cases the film is a recommendation just for that. But the only way to watch the film is the 3 hour director's cut. And unless you are someone like Wiz who is a complete film nut, it's pretty hard to recommend someone spend three hours on a movie that will likely disappoint.
